Search San Francisco Business Directory

87 Yerba Buena Lane San Francisco CA 94103
(415) 243-4444
255 Stockton Street @ Post St. San Francisco CA 94108
(415) 433-1122
441 Washington St SF CA 94111
(415) 834-0290
14 Sutter San Francisco CA 94104
123 Battery St. San Francisco CA 94104
(415) 544-9960

Are we missing something? Add business listings for free!

Add A Business